Exova opens new lab in Malaysia

Exova Group plc, the global testing, calibration and advisory services provider to the oil and gas industry, has opened a new laboratory in Johor, Malaysia.

The move will extend Exova’s geographical reach and support the expansion of its offering to customers across the Asia Pacific region. The company says that the new laboratory will work closely with its existing laboratory in Singapore to offer customers a range of specialist metallurgical testing capabilities.

Exova further says that the existing laboratory in Singapore and the new facility in Johor will offer complementary testing services, allowing the concentration of specific expertise into each laboratory, producing efficiencies and reducing turnaround times for customers.

The move will also give customers in the region further access to international testing standards as well as the convenience of a new location close to oil & gas and infrastructure projects, the company adds.

Hicham Abdallah, managing director for Exova in Middle East, Asia and Asia Pacific said: “As we continue to grow our customer base in Malaysia, we recognised the need to create a laboratory close to their projects that can provide testing to the required international standards. This facility, when combined with our existing operation in Singapore, extends both capacity and capability giving our customers a greater choice of technically demanding services in the region.”

The new facility extends Exova’s global reach to 143 laboratories and offices in 32 countries, it has been said in the company’s press release.
